HamburgerMenu
hirist

Data Engineer - Databricks/PySpark

Risk Resources LLP
Multiple Locations
3 - 6 Years

Posted on: 10/07/2025

Job Description

Overview :

The Data Engineer is a crucial member of our data team, responsible for designing, building, and maintaining robust data infrastructure. Utilizing platforms such as Databricks and Azure Data Factory, this role focuses on creating efficient data pipelines and managing large datasets for analysis. By employing tools like PySpark and SQL, the Data Engineer ensures data integrity, accessibility, and performance, thus empowering business intelligence initiatives across the organization.


With the escalating importance of data-driven decision-making, the Data Engineer plays an integral role in transforming raw data into actionable insights, facilitating the delivery of high-quality data to stakeholders. Collaboration with data analysts, data scientists, and other cross-functional teams is essential to enhance data usage throughout the organization.


The ideal candidate will have a strong background in data systems, excellent technical skills, and the ability to work in a dynamic environment while meeting stringent deadlines.

- Design, develop, and maintain scalable data pipelines using Databricks and PySpark.

- Implement data transformation processes within Azure Data Factory.

- Create and optimize SQL queries for efficient data retrieval.

- Collaborate with data scientists and analysts to understand data requirements.

- Ensure data integrity and quality through rigorous testing and validation processes.

- Build and maintain data models to support business intelligence efforts.

- Monitor and troubleshoot data pipeline performance issues.

- Document data engineering processes, architectures, and workflows.

- Develop and enforce best practices for data governance and security.

- Participate in Agile development cycles and project management activities.

- Stay updated on the latest data technologies and industry trends.

- Perform ad-hoc data analysis and report generation as required.

- Assist in capacity planning and optimization of data storage solutions.

- Engage in continuous improvement of data management processes.

- Ensure compliance with data privacy regulations and policies.

- Provide support and training to team members on data engineering tools and practices.

Required Qualifications :

- Bachelor's degree in Computer Science, Information Technology, or related field.

- Proven experience as a Data Engineer.

- Strong proficiency with Databricks.

- Extensive experience in PySpark.

- Hands-on experience with Azure Data Factory (ADF).

- Solid knowledge of SQL and relational databases.

- Experience with big data technologies such as Hadoop or Spark.

- Familiarity with data modeling and warehousing.

- Understanding of ETL (Extract, Transform, Load) processes.

- Ability to work with large datasets and optimize performance.

- Strong analytical and problem-solving skills.

- Excellent communication and teamwork abilities.

- Experience with cloud technologies, particularly Azure.

- Understanding of data security best practices.

- Proven ability to manage multiple tasks and meet deadlines.

info-icon

Did you find something suspicious?